The newsletter forwarded by Gary Napp (RACHEL'S ENVIRONMENT & HEALTH =
WEEKLY #652) was written by the newsletter editor, Peter Montague, with =
specific reference to a review of risk assessment procedures and policies* =
written by me and two colleagues at Cal/EPA. Several statements and =
conclusions in this newsletter are falsely credited to us. For example, =
the newsletter says,=20
<<Furthermore Fan, Howd and Davis point out that
=20
** Genetic damage is a non-threshold event. That is, any amount=20
of a gene-damaging substance can cause damage. Only zero is=20
safe. If such damage occurs in a germ cell, it may be inherited=20
by successive generations.
** Likewise, damage to the developmental system is a=20
non-threshold event. A single exposure by an effective toxin may=20
cause damage and such an exposure may have lifelong effects.=20
Only zero is safe.>>
We did not write these statements, nor make these conclusions. We did not =
declare "Only zero is safe" for any chemical, including mutagenic =
carcinogens. The Rachel newsletter radically misrepresents our discussion=
of risk assessment procedures. =20
Please see our review for our actual discussion and conclusions (reprints =
available upon request). =20
* A. Fan, R. Howd, and B. Davis, "Risk Assessment of Environmental =
Chemicals," ANNUAL REVIEW OF PHARMACOLOGY AND TOXICOLOGY Vol. 35 (1995), =
pgs. 341-368.
